Calreticulin Identified as One of the Androgen Response Genes That Trigger Full Regeneration of the Only Capable Mammalian Organ, the Deer Antler

Abstract: Deer antlers are male secondary sexual characters that develop to become bone; they are unique appendages that, once lost, can fully regenerate from the permanent bony protuberances or pedicles. Pedicle periosteum (PP) is the tissue that gives rise to the regenerating antlers with three differentiation stages, namely, dormant (DoPP), potentiated (PoPP), and activated (AcPP). “…In our recent studies, AnSCs initiated antler regeneration though activating osteogenesis‐related pathways and upregulating bone formation‐related genes (e.g., RUNX2 and BMP4; Figure S3). 36 In the present study, expression levels of osteogenic marker genes both in vivo (OPG, RUNX2, CD163) in a rat model and in vitro (ALP, OCN, COL 1, OPN and Runx2) in a culture system for rBMSCs were significantly higher in the AnSC‐CM group than in the control group. Notably, expression levels of some genes were even significantly higher than in the hBMSC‐CM group.…”
